Your Guide to Smooth NetSuite Data Extraction


In today’s data-driven business landscape, the ability to extract and harness valuable insights from NetSuite is paramount. NetSuite, a comprehensive cloud-based Enterprise Resource Planning (ERP) system, holds a trove of critical information. In this article, we delve into the intricacies of navigating NetSuite data extraction, exploring techniques, best practices, and the significance of precision and efficiency in the process.

data is often described as the new currency. And for organizations using NetSuite as their Enterprise Resource Planning (ERP) solution, the ability to efficiently extract and leverage data is paramount. In this article, we embark on a journey to explore the world of NetSuite data extraction, diving into its intricacies, best practices, and the tools that can help businesses harness the power of their data.

Understanding NetSuite Data:

Before embarking on the journey of data extraction, it is imperative to comprehend the unique structure of NetSuite data. NetSuite’s data architecture is designed to handle a wide range of business processes, from financials and customer relationship management to inventory management and e-commerce transactions. This intricate web of data requires careful navigation to extract meaningful insights.

NetSuite’s Data Ecosystem:

NetSuite’s data ecosystem is a complex web of information, encompassing financial data, customer records, inventory information, and much more. To navigate this ecosystem effectively, it’s crucial to understand the data’s structure and relevance.

Data Extraction Methods:

NetSuite offers various methods for data extraction, ranging from simple export features to more advanced techniques using SuiteScript or Suite Analytics Workbook. The choice of method depends on the specific data and requirements.

The Importance of Precision and Efficiency

   1.Precision in Data Extraction:

Precision in data extraction involves the meticulous selection of data points to ensure accuracy. It entails identifying and filtering relevant data while excluding noise. By doing so, organizations can avoid misleading insights and maintain data integrity.

   2.Efficiency in Data Extraction:

Efficiency is the cornerstone of successful data extraction. It encompasses optimizing the extraction process to minimize time and resource consumption. Streamlining the process not only saves valuable resources but also enables timely decision-making.

Techniques for Navigating NetSuite Data Extraction

   1.Query Language Expertise:

A fundamental technique for efficient data extraction is the mastery of NetSuite’s query language. Understanding how to construct precise queries allows users to pinpoint specific data subsets, reducing the volume of extracted data.

   2.Custom Reports and Saved Searches:

NetSuite offers the capability to create custom reports and saved searches. Leveraging this functionality allows users to tailor extraction criteria to their specific needs, enhancing efficiency and relevance.

   3.API Integration:

For more advanced users, integrating NetSuite’s Application Programming Interface (API) can provide direct access to data. This method offers real-time extraction capabilities and is indispensable for organizations with complex data requirements.

Best Practices for Optimal Results:

   1.Regular Data Maintenance:

Data hygiene plays a pivotal role in the extraction process. Regularly cleaning and organizing data within NetSuite ensures that extracted information remains accurate and meaningful.

   2.Data Security Protocols:

Implementing robust security protocols is essential, as data extraction involves sensitive information. Access control, encryption, and audit trails should be in place to safeguard data integrity.

   3.Data Backup and Disaster Recovery:

Prioritizing data backup and disaster recovery plans is crucial. Unforeseen incidents can disrupt data extraction processes, making recovery measures essential to prevent data loss.

Tools and Solutions for NetSuite Data Extraction:

   1.Suite Analytics Workbook:

This powerful tool within NetSuite empowers users to create custom reports and extract data in a user-friendly interface. It’s a valuable asset for organizations seeking ad-hoc data extraction capabilities.

   2.Third-Party Integrations:

Many organizations opt for third-party integration solutions that provide advanced data extraction features, customization, and seamless integration with other systems.

   3.Custom Suite Script Solutions:

For businesses with unique data extraction needs, Suite Script offers limitless possibilities. Custom scripts can be developed to extract, transform, and load (ETL) data as required.

Challenge and Consideration:

   1.Data Volume:

Handling large volumes of data can be challenging. It’s essential to optimize data extraction processes to prevent performance bottlenecks.

   2.Data Integrity:

Maintaining data integrity during extraction is critical. Any discrepancies or errors can have far-reaching consequences.


Navigating NetSuite data extraction is a multifaceted endeavor, demanding both precision and efficiency. Understanding NetSuite’s data structure, coupled with proficiency in extraction techniques, empowers organizations to extract meaningful insights. By implementing best practices and safeguarding data, businesses can harness the full potential of their NetSuite data, driving informed decision-making and facilitating growth in an increasingly competitive landscape.

Built on an iPaaS

Built on an iPaaS

Celigo pioneered the concept of the fully-managed Integration App. The Celigo Integration Marketplace offers a list of best-in-class prebuilt Integration Apps, Quickstart Templates, and other Connectors built into the platform.

Visit Marketplace